lenhart wrote: | Hi,
Emailed Global Positioning Systems whom I purchased Mio 168 from they said there should be no problems just remove phillips retaining screws from back cover.
Any thoughts much appreciatted Cheers Len |
Undo the screws, use a blunt knife to pop the two halves of the case apart, then open it like a book. Do this on a flat surface like the kitchen table. There is a short cable between the two halves, but it is long enough to split the two halves. Battery just plugs in the socket.
Voila, sorted. _________________ Regards the_fly |
